The real interest in numerical techniques in the study of EEG in recent decades is beyond doubt. However, this tool is not as widespread in clinical practice as scientific interest suggests. The truth is that conventional EEG is fundamentally dedicated to epilepsy, with much less interest in other pathologies, such as encephalopathies, psychiatric illness or dementias. Nevertheless, these are the pathologies in which the application of numerical analysis methods is likely to offer the greatest benefits, since EEG tracings are nonspecific or more difficult to interpret. It is expected that the systematic application of qEEG could produce a true revolution in daily clinical practice.
